Brackley Town can confirm the departure of Kevin Wilkin as first team manager. Kevin leaves St James Park after 7 years.

In a statement club chairman Francis Oliver said, “We would like to place on record our sincere thanks to Kevin and his staff for their service and achievements at the club since joining in September 2015. During this time Kevin has been a credit both on the pitch and off the pitch, respected by players, staff, supporters and more widely in the game.

“This has been a very tough decision to make because of the success that Kevin has had at the club. We finished second in the division last season, have had successive play-off finishes, great cup runs and of course a FA Trophy win at Wembley. Kevin has also embodied the values of the club as somebody of integrity and determination.

Kevin leaves with our sincerest of thanks for his commitment and dedication as manager and our very best wishes for the future. His tenure will be remembered as the most successful period in the club’s history.

Further announcements will be made to supporters in due course.
